About this property
Mountain Log Cabin Getaway
Back on the rental market. Our 4-season log cabin is located on a cul de sac in a quiet section away from the main roads in the Chimney Hill Resort Community. It is fully furnished 3 bedroom 2 bath and can sleep 9+ people (master (up) bunk room, queen size lower and loft sleeping area). It is a perfect getaway for a family or to entertain groups of friends. The décor is rustic and cozy, with a wraparound deck and the use of a soapstone wood stove during the winter months. There is a partially completed basement with a large screen TV and table tennis. Other amenities for your convenience include an outdoor grill, full-range stove, microwave, high speed internet, washer dryer and refrigerator. The cabin was built on two lots and backs up to the Green Mountains.
The Clubhouse & amenities include indoor and outdoor (seasonal) heated pools, hot tub, tennis, bocce, basketball courts, horse shoe pit, shuffle board, pool table, ping pong table, and game room for the kids and young at heart. There's also a reading and lounge area with WI-FI. BYOB bar and kitchen overlooking the indoor pool and hot tub. Open use grills and decks with outdoor tables. Of course, there's a large flat screen TV room (Friday night movies for the kids) and a kids play room. During the winter months, there is a groomed ice skating pond and warming hut (fully packed with second-hand skates. The V.A.S.T. snow mobile trails can also be accessed right from our location! Up the hill (about a 5-minute drive), you will find the Haystack hiking trail entrance and a fully stocked trout pond.
Enjoy a quiet stroll through downtown historic Wilmington Village with its charming restaurants and shops only a mile away. Come join the fun and convenience our community offers. We are 7 miles from Mount Snow Ski Resort offering ski/snowboarding, ski school/day care programs, tubing, scenic lift rides, and downhill mountain biking. Mount Snow also presents the “Tough Mudder” and various seasonal festivals.
If golfing is your choice, we are 1.5 miles to Hermitage Golf Club at Haystack and 5 miles to Mt Snow's Golf Course and school. Great location for spring, summer and fall golfing
You are also within close distance to antiquing and outdoor flea markets; wine tasting; hiking in The Green Mountain National Forest; Twin Brooks Snowmobile Tours; boating/freshwater fishing at Lake Raponda and Lake Whitingham; horseback riding; and sleigh rides at Adams Farm. If you have a bit more time, venture out for a short day-trip to Yankee Candle or to Bromley Mountain Ski Resort, also featuring an alpine slide and adventure park in the summer months (one hour away). Let’s not forget the apples or maple syrup.
